Output c39a796cc3df5d43b980fd543132d1a52744a76bc6db21c8fda717c0ba10b555:5

value
759778
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7573239ecac8114319176ca609a206f32ace0768 OP_EQUAL
address
3CQ2uzhtSWSbvwxFvubwas6GC3aFQ5x9zw
transaction
c39a796cc3df5d43b980fd543132d1a52744a76bc6db21c8fda717c0ba10b555
spent
true